Under $25,000 health insurance coverage rates in Kane County, Illinois compared
How does Kane County, Illinois compare to other Illinois and National averages?
Kane County, Illinois
93.9%
Illinois
91.4% (-3% lower than Kane County, Illinois)
National average
89% (-5% lower than Kane County, Illinois)

Historical Timeline
93.9% of households earning under 25,000 in Kane County, Illinois have health insurance historical data
2015 - 90.9%
The 2015 90.9% is the baseline measurement.
2016 - 91.2%
The 2016 increase to 91.2% from 2015 represents a 0.3% increase YoY.
2017 - 87.4%
The 2017 decrease to 87.4% from 2016 represents a -3.8% decrease YoY.
2018 - 88.8%
The 2018 increase to 88.8% from 2017 represents a 1.4% increase YoY.
2019 - 91.4%
The 2019 increase to 91.4% from 2018 represents a 2.6% increase YoY.
2021 - 91.5%
The 2021 increase to 91.5% from 2019 represents a 0.1% increase YoY.
2022 - 91.1%
The 2022 decrease to 91.1% from 2021 represents a -0.4% decrease YoY.
2023 - 93.9%
The 2023 increase to 93.9% from 2022 represents a 2.8% increase YoY.
